What are some examples of health education topics covered in the Level 7 Diploma Programme?

The Level 7 Diploma Programme covers a wide range of health education topics, including chronic disease management, nutrition and fitness, mental health awareness, sexual health education, and substance abuse prevention.

How can health education benefit individuals and communities?

Health education can empower individuals to make informed decisions about their health, adopt healthier behaviors, and access necessary healthcare services. By promoting health literacy and providing valuable health information, health education initiatives contribute to improved health outcomes and reduced healthcare disparities within communities.
